[Intel-gfx] [PATCH] drm/i915: Properly track domain of the fbcon fb

2014-06-18 Thread Daniel Vetter
X could end up putting the fbcon fb into other domains, e.g. for smooth take-overs. Also we want this for accurate frontbuffer tracking: The set_config is an implicit flush and will re-enable psr and similar features, so we need to bring the bo back into the gtt domain. Signed-off-by: Daniel Vette
